Etiket arşivi: Drupal

Doğru İYS(CMS)’yi Seçme Sorunu! – 4

Şöyle bir baktımda bu yazısı dizisinin aralıkları çok uzun olmuş, sizleri daha fazla bekletmeden son kısmını yazarak bu yazı dizisini tamamlayayım istiyorum. Bu yazı dizisinin son parçasında popüler İYS(CMS)’lerin birkaçından bahsedeceğim sizlere. Bu kadar İYS dedikten sonra neymiş ki bunlar diye bir soru kalmasın aklınızda diye…

1. WordPress

Kullanım kolaylıklarından olsa gerek en çok tercih edilen içerik yönetim sistemidir. Bununla beraber kendisi için oluşturulmuş binlerce tema bulmanın kolaylığıda tercih sebebi olması için önemli bir sebep oluşturuyor. Basit bir blog altyapısından güçlü bir İYS’ye dönüştüğünü söylemezsek hakkını yemiş oluruz. Kendisine wordpress.org üzerinden ulaşabilirsiniz.

2. Drupal

Editör’ün seçimi diye bir bölüm oluştursam, oranın sahibi büyük ihtimalle Drupal olurdu. Neden diye soracak olursanız, bence tam bir içerik yönetim sistemi ve yeterince hakimseniz başka hiç birşeye ihtiyacınız yok diyebilirim. Ancak öğrenmesinin WordPress’e oranla zor olması onun bir adım arkada kalmasına sebep oluyor diye düşünüyorum. Drupal.org üzerinden sistemi indirerek deneyebilirsiniz.

3. Joomla

Binlerce içerik yönetim sistemi var ancak ben en popüler 3’ünden bahsederek geri kalanını sizlerin arayışlarına bırakmayı düşünüyorum. Joomla kendisine bir türlü alışamamış olmama rağmen, çok kullanılmayı başararak, insanların beğenisini kazandığı için önerilerim arasında yer almayı başarıyor. Joomla.org üzerinden ulaşarak test edebilirsiniz.

Geriye kalan içerik yönetim sistemlerinin açık kaynaklı olanlarına göz atmak isterseniz opensourcecms.com‘u sizlere tavsiye edebilirim.

Bu serinin sonunda sizlerle yeni bir projemide paylaşmak istiyorum. Önümüzdeki haftalarda CSSogrenelim.com‘u beğenilerinize sunmayı planlıyorum, umarım hem bize hem sizlere faydalı olur…

Drupal Guestbook Modülüne CAPTCHA Ekleyelim

Yaklaşık bir ay önce bir akşam tamamen can sıkıntısından küçük bir proje başlattım, gördüğü ilgi kayda değer oldu. Proje genel olarak tertemiz bir Drupal kurulumu ve Guestbook modülünden oluşuyordu. Bunların dışında da hiç bir eklenti kullanılmamıştı. Ancak internet o kadar kirlenmiş durumdaki, bizim herkese açık olan bu duvarımızı reklam botlarının fark etmesi çok zaman almadı ve bizi tedbir almaya zorladı.

Bu bilgisayarlar artık, bizim duvara yazmak isteyen kardeşlerimizden ayrılmalıydı. Doğal olarak benim de aklıma hemen hemen bütün sitelerde kullanılan CAPTCHA modülü geldi aklıma. (CAPTCHA için bir doğrulama standartı denebilir) Drupal için bulunan CAPTCHA modülünü kurdum ancak Guestbook modülü ile çalışabilmesi için bir ayara ihtiyacım olduğunu fark edince biraz araştırmayla Abhishek bloguna ulaştım. Meğer olayımız bir SQL sorgusuyla çözülüyormuş.

INSERT INTO `captcha_points` ( `form_id` , `module` , `type` ) VALUES ( 'guestbook_form_entry_form', NULL , NULL );

Bu sorguyu yaptırdıktan sonra /admin/user/captcha yoluyla ulaşacağınız ayarlar üzerinden Guestbook için CAPTCHA‘yı aktifleştirebilirsiniz. Abhishek‘e bu güzel paylaşımı için teşekkürler…

Drupal Öğrenmek İster misiniz?

En güçlü içerik yönetim sistemi kuşkusuz ki Drupal ancak güçlü olduğu kadar öğrenilmesi zor bir sistem. Bir kere öğrenmeye başlamış ve birşeyler üretiyorsanız, öyle zevk alacaksınız ki başka bir içerik yönetim sistemi kullanmanıza gerek kalmayacak.

Ben ilk tanıştığım zamanlar da Türkçe kaynak pek bulunmuyordu, hala da pek bulunduğu söylenemez ancak internette Drupal üzerine araştırma yaparken öyle bir projeyle karşılaştım ki İngilizce sürümü olsa temel kaynak olarak gösterileceğini düşündürecek kara başarılı.

Bu sistemden para kazanan bir eğitmenin hazırladığı içeriğe blogundan ulaşabilirsiniz. İyi öğrenmeler…